Description
This qualification specifies the competencies required to oversee fishing operations.
The qualification will have application for people working:
- for aquaculture farms using wild caught broodstock or seedstock
- on charter vessels
- on fishing vessels.
Job roles
Individuals operating at this level undertake a broad range of routine processes and procedures which may include
- implementing occupational health and safety (OHS), environmental, food safety and quality control procedures and policies
- locating fishing grounds
- managing and controlling fishing operations
- managing cleaning and maintenance of equipment and vessel
- managing or leading work teams, including divers
- managing the handling, harvesting and sorting of by-catch
- skippering a vessel.
Work may vary between enterprises.
Job role titles may include:
- fishing master
- skipper/owner.
Pathways Information
Pathways into the qualification
Pathways for candidates considering this qualification include:
- prior vocational qualifications or equivalent experience related to maritime certifications, fishing, seafood processing or aquaculture operations.
Pathways from the qualification
After achieving this qualification, candidates may undertake a:
- SFI50111 Diploma of Aquaculture.
- SFI50211 Diploma of Fishing Operations.
Licensing/Regulatory Information
Licensing , legislative , regulatory or certification considerations
Licences for operating motor vehicles, tractors, forklifts, vessels and other plant apply for some competencies.

Packaging Rules
Packaging Rules
A total of twenty (20) units of competency must be achieved.
- four (4) core units plus
- five (5) fishing specialist elective units (Group A) plus
- eleven (11) elective units that may be selected from a combination of:
- Group A fishing specialist units not yet selected for this qualification
- Group B elective units
- imported units from this Training Package or from any other nationally endorsed Training Package or accredited course. A maximum of four (4) units can be imported and at least two (2) of those units must be aligned to Certificate IV or Diploma level. Units must be relevant to workplace needs.
